    A Look Back at Seven Years of Next-Gen NCAA Football


    NCAA Football 12 will mark the sixth year of the franchise on the next-gen consoles. In the spring of 2006, the NCAA Football community would begin to change forever. As we lead up to the release of NCAA 12, The Gaming Tailgate will look back at the previous next-gen versions of the game.

    With the release of NCAA Football 07 – only on the X-Box 360 – and a fresh start to the franchise, the fracture of the community began. Some in the community stayed on the PlayStation 2 and those who made the switch to next-gen gaming were divided between the 360 and the PlayStation 3. As the studio made the decision to start anew on these next generation consoles, some in the community became disenfranchised with the lack of features on the 360/PS3 version as compared to the PS2 version.

    While the rebuilding of the franchise may have taken more time than some would like, it has also witnessed features and game modes that could not have existed on the last-gen series: Stadium Sounds, EA Locker, The Weather Channel Live Feed, web-based TeamBuilder, Dynasty Wire, and the crown jewel - Online Dynasty. [PRBREAK][/PRBREAK] The upcoming edition also features highly requested features including more authentic Team Entrances, Coaching Carousel and Custom Playbooks.

    Leading up to release the release of NCAA Football 12, we will take a look back at each next-gen edition of the game starting with NCAA Football 07. Each feature will analyze the big features added into each version and how the franchise evolved with each title.     I think the stadium sounds have been cool. EA locker has also been nice since I haven't had to buy a transfer device for the PS3. But as an offline gamer who really only cares about BCS teams, the addition of Team Builder and online dynasty has done nothing for me. Weather channel is nice but not a big deal.

    I am really looking forward to formation subs this year and team entrances will be cool. I'm very hopeful some older features will make a comeback - discipline in dynasty mode, more than one playable camera angle and a Madden PS2 feature of in game saves. Locomotion could have a really big impact on the game as well since the next gen games haven't had the momentum of the old PS2 games. I'm looking forward to that.
